Brewer/Business Name: Sicks Seattle Brewing & Malting Co., Seattle, Washington
Manufacturer/Plant: Continental Can Co.
Date of manufacture: circa 1950s
Canning Code: n/a
USBC reference: UNLISTED USBCOI reference: Contents/Type: 16 oz
Dimensions: 2-3/4 w x 6-1/4 h.
Comments/description: RAINY BARBECUE motif shows a dejected grill master manning his station while his hungry audience dashes inside to avoid the pelting raindrops. Note the Sicks Seattle Brewing & Malting mandatory, the Continental logo, and the RAINIER FOR LIFE text above the brand. Smaller HALF QUART banner near the bottom left of the seam. Excellent high grade example with some tiny spots on the griller and a mere 1-inch opener scratch near the seam. Top is off with gear marks. All items are original unless otherwise noted.
